2001 Tacoma running rich but the scanner is reading a lean code

No, disconnecting the sensor and seeing no change would be a indication the maf was bad. Your computer takes information from your mass air flow sensor (maf), o2 sensor, cam position, and knock sensor to regulate the correct mixture. I would suspect a bad o2 sensor upstream. Try taking off the o2 sensor and seeing if there is black carbon on the base of the o2 sensor. If it has black carbon on the base it could be a bad o2 sensor. This problem could also be easily solved by hooking up a mechanics diagnostic computer to pin point the problem. Sometimes, you can clean the mass air flow with a special cleaner to help it generate a more accurate reading.

My 2004 BMW 325 ci convertible is difficult to start.

If the fuel filter has been replaced, then maybe these are other reasons:

1. intake camshaft sensor (known to go bad on BMW E46s). ~$100 part.

2. fuel injectors (though I doubt they go bad that easily). ~$100/ piece. Your car has 6.

3. Ignition coils. ~$90 a piece. Your car has 6.

4. mass air flow sensor. Again, another expensive part. ~$300.
